Finance Review Summary — Harwick Street Lease. Renegotiation with Pellgrove Estates concluded last week. We secured a 12% reduction on base rent and a two-year break clause, offset by taking on internal maintenance costs. Net annual saving is projected at roughly 8% of facilities spend. Sales leads should note that showroom space on the ground floor is unchanged, so client demos continue as normal. The savings feed directly into next year's commercial plans, summarised confidentially below.

board note of kaguf-kawig: Novdorax Logistics plans to raise the Aldax list price by 41.6 percent in July. The board signed off on a budget of $484.6 million for Project Druiel. The renewal with Gorirox Logistics closes at $136.6 million a year, 37.5 percent above the last contract. Project Silmir slips by a full year because of the audit delay.

## Key Ceremony Checklist — Item 7: Warm the Lambdas First

Hey new folks: before the Pinewhistle key ceremony kicks off, make sure the serverless signing handlers aren't cold. A cold start on the Dovetail runtime can add ten-plus seconds, and the ceremony script times out if a shard signer doesn't answer fast. So hit the warmup endpoint three times, watch the Fernbrook dashboard go green, then proceed. If a signer still times out and you need to re-init the shard, use the recovery passphrase recorded just below.

vault phrase of fahip-bagag = drudor-ulays-zoreth-fenir-rusiel-jorir-ulair-joreth-ulavan-ralael

Hi team,

Before I hand off the 3.2 release, please note the humidity sensor drift reported on Verdana controllers in the Elmbrook trial site. Drift exceeds 4% after roughly ten days of continuous operation; firmware 3.2.1 adds an automatic recalibration cycle every 72 hours. Support should advise growers to install 3.2.1 and trigger a manual recalibration once. The hotfix bundle must be verified before distribution, so I'm including the signing key used for the 3.2.1 packages below.

release key, fahof-yagap: bky3_m5d